Abstract

This article explains the role of Islamic religious education teachers, one of which is in overcoming students' difficulties in reading the Quran. Another purpose of this research is to find out the role of Islamic education teachers as a portrait in the world of education, where teachers are able to play a role as a learning resource, especially in the problem of difficulty reading the Quran. This research uses a qualitative approach and descriptive type with case study method. The main data sources in this study are Islamic religious education teachers and students. While the secondary data sources are journals, e-books, printed books and so on that are directly related to this research. Data collection techniques using interviews, observation, and document examination. The data validity check uses credibility by extending participation, increasing persistence in research and triangulation. The results of the research findings show that the role of Islamic religious education teachers as a learning resource in overcoming students' difficulties in reading the Quran is that teachers master the material in depth, carry out learning strategies and methods, are able to answer student questions and have references to teaching materials

Abstract

Education is the main aspect that can have an impact on the survival of individuals. For this reason, the right time to start education is during childhood. Children are parents' investment in the hereafter. So that children's education will be the main concern, especially in the aspect of Islamic education. The Qur'an is the main source of reference, collected in it various explanations of the concept of education. This study aims to determine the concept of child education in the Qur'an surah Luqman verses 12-15 through tarbawi tafsir analysis by presenting lughowi analysis according to the opinions of the mufassirs. The research method used is library research with a descriptive qualitative approach. The results of data analysis found that: (1) Education given to children is tawhid education, namely introducing the oneness of Allah SWT, worship education as an embodiment of tawhid education and moral education, one of which is doing good to both parents. (2) Child education is carried out with good communication and language full of affection, like Luqman who calls his son "yabunayya"

Abstract

One of the goals of marriage is to create a harmonious family. The process of realizing a harmonious family requires the attitude of the married couple in living a household life. So the need for marriage guidance for prospective brides. In this study, researchers describe that with the urgency of marriage guidance for prospective brides followed by prospective brides, it is hoped that it will make a harmonious family so that it can form a family that can realize the defense of its family and can face and solve problems in the mahligai household. The method in this research uses a qualitative approach to the literature study method. The result of this study is that from the marriage guidance of prospective brides conducted by the two prospective spouses has urgency in realizing the household mahligai that every individual desires, namely a harmonious family, where families can get peace, comfort, compassion, and love and others. Keywords: Marriage Guidance, Bride-to-be, Family, Harmony

Abstract

This study intends to learn the leadership and management techniques used by Edward Sallis, the TQM champion at Darunnajah Boarding School, to gauge learners' level of contentment and then contribution of thinking to the following researchers. Case studies and other qualitative methods were used in this investigation.  Darunnajah Islamic Boarding School in South Jakarta employs a purely qualitative phenomenalogy design in their daily operations. Use data was collected by observation methods, in-depth interviews, and documentation in this study. Triangulating the data, or comparing the written data with the findings of interviews and existing observations, is one method for validating data. Data collection that has been done and data analysis process, this research found that the role of external consultants in schools at the duties of the South Jakarta Darunnajah Islamic Boarding School is to give assignments to educators and education staff during a certain temp, monitor and evaluate the performance of teachers who do not achieve learning objectives, provide additional hours, and impose sanctions for those who violate based on the management of Darunnajah. In improving the scientific competence of teachers, Islamic boarding schools provide opportunities for teachers to continue their studies from the Bachelor level to a higher level, such as Masters Two and Three. The results of this research have not been optimally carried out due to time constraints and so many problems that have been obtained. Because researchers hope that other researchers will continue so that the results are more comprehensive as what the researchers wrote about the benefits of research. Collective leadership produces excellent graduates, professional teachers, infrastructure, laboratories, canteens, student skills.

Abstract

The emergence of the 4.0 age has increasingly caused the younger generation to rely on technology in every part of their lives. This is detrimental to society, especially for those who would rather use social media than interact with others in class. While they surf in the virtual world, they are less secure in the real world. This study aims to clarify how the religious program, muhadhoroh, is implemented to form the students' self-confidence at SMA Muhammadiyah 8 Ciputat, South Tangerang. This study employs a descriptive qualitative research methodology. Utilizing interviews and observation as data collection methods. Data reduction was used to analyze this study's data. According to the survey, muhadhoroh exercises help pupils become more confident while enhancing their language and communication skills, resulting in positive outcomes. The muhadhoroh activities are conducted regularly every Friday, and the officers are scheduled to take turns from each class.

Abstract

Spiritual well-being itself has been recognized as the spiritual condition of individuals who feel their lives are good and can function optimally. Various studies have been conducted to reveal what factors can influence the level of spiritual well-being. Spiritual well-being in foster children can be a foundation for them in facing a critical and turbulent period at the completion of the sentence, because the problems faced in completing the sentence at LPKA can be felt increasingly concerning and transformed into critical personal problems because it has led to various forms of decline in the spiritual well-being of a foster child. Therefore, it is important to have happiness for foster children as an indicator of quality of life. The condition of spiritual well-being in foster children was assessed in terms of age, gender, socioeconomic status of parents, and intentional activities. The results of the study indicate that the average spiritual wellbeing is low and reveal that there are significant differences in the spiritual wellbeing of foster children in terms of gender, socioeconomic status of parents and involvement in intentional activities. The most influential dimension of spiritual well-being is usually found in environmental mastery, where children in the adolescent phase feel happy when they are able to master their environment well. The purpose of the research he conducted was to express the level of spiritual well-being of children fostered by LPKA I Tangerang. Thus, they can complete the period of serving their sentence in a timely manner. The stages of research methods through field research and descriptive qualitative approach by examining data in the form of scientific journals, books, and manuscripts. The results of this study are expected to have recommendations for higher education institutions, namely Islamic universities, especially in carrying out their duties as educational institutions that educate the lives of generations, require insight and knowledge related to aspects that can affect the development of students as individuals who continue to develop through the provision of lecture assignments not only in educational institutions but in correctional institutions so that students have new and many experiences and insights.

Abstract

Contemporary education emphasizes the comprehensive development of students’ potential, extending beyond academic achievement to include diverse talents, interests, and intellectual capacities. This paradigm aligns with Howard Gardner’s theory of Multiple Intelligences, which asserts that each individual possesses a unique configuration of intelligences that must be systematically identified and nurtured. Within the framework of Islamic education, such holistic development reflects the concept of insān kāmil, a well-balanced individual who grows harmoniously in intellectual, emotional, spiritual, and social dimensions. Therefore, schools are required to design structured programs that move beyond cognitively oriented instruction and provide opportunities for students to explore and actualize their multiple intelligences.This study aims to analyze the implementation of a talent development program in supporting students’ Multiple Intelligences at SMP Muhammadiyah 8 Jakarta, focusing on planning, implementation, and evaluation from a school management perspective. A qualitative approach with a case study design was employed. Data were collected through in-depth interviews, observation, and document analysis involving school leaders, teachers, students, and parents.The findings indicate that the program is designed through initial potential assessments, flexible curriculum planning, and collaboration with professional trainers. Implementation emphasizes personalized and sustainable development of multiple intelligences, while evaluation is conducted comprehensively, covering cognitive, affective, and psychomotor aspects. The study concludes that the Multiple Intelligences-based talent program effectively optimizes students’ holistic development and supports the school’s vision of nurturing academically competent and morally grounded generations.
